Dramatic drone pictures show huge Dagenham inferno visible across London
Briefly

A significant fire broke out in an industrial area in Dagenham, producing a large plume of smoke seen from miles away. Seventy firefighters from various stations battled the blaze, which involved burning vehicles and scrap metal. While the cause remains undetermined, quick thinking from the fire brigade prevented any injuries by removing gas cylinders that posed explosion risks. The fire was brought under control after two hours. Officials encouraged local residents to keep windows and doors closed due to smoke and advised drivers to avoid affected roads as operations continued.
